A month ago there was bomb explosion in Jos plateau state which climbs lives and properties of thousand innocent people to which both Muslim and Christian are victim to the tragedy. The elders and youth of Jos plateau state feels that the best way to protect themselves against perpetrators is through vigilant groups societies in collaboration with state police commissioner on which each street has its own vigilantes for instances ‘Yan shanu’, ‘Gangare’, ‘U/Rukubu’ to cite but few. I most comfiest that, the vigilant groups are doing a very good job because a night that is made for sleep is use to protect and watch over their neighbor.

There used to be a loggerhead between the National vigilant groups of Nigeria which were register nationwide and the neighborhood watch of Jos north endorse by State Police Commissioner, the former are well trained and oriented therefore felt that they are in best position to protect their neighborhood. This created rivalry among the groups, also the neighborhood watch became an avenue through revenge, embarrassment, trickery and conflict among youth, so many factions vigilant groups arise in quest of leadership which serve as a path to collect resources from individuals, politicians and businessmen and be diverted into their pocket.

Urge the parties involved to join hand and work together, also advising the neighborhood watch to negate putting roadblock on main road, to be prudent in recruitment and proper orientation on how to execute their duties to avoid clash of responsibilities between police and vigilantes.  The government should try and support the group in all ramifications
